Step 7: Accessories—Yes or No?
Hair accessories can be beautiful, but they should be subtle.

Consider:

Small pearl pins
Delicate crystal clips
A tasteful comb
Fresh flowers (for outdoor weddings)
Avoid anything too large or flashy. The bride should remain the focal point.

If your grandmother prefers simplicity, skip accessories altogether. A well-done hairstyle is more than enough.

Step 8: Think About Longevity
Weddings are long. There are photos, ceremony, dinner, dancing, and goodbyes.

Choose a style that:

Holds its shape
Doesn’t require constant fixing
Feels comfortable after hours
If she dislikes tight pins or heavy spray, avoid complex updos. Comfort is key.
